11 2020 档案
摘要:有一个三维坐标系,从起点(0,0,0)\(开始走,每次只能向某个坐标轴的正方向走一步,其中有m个点不能走,问走到\)(n,n,n)的方案数。n\leq 10^5,m\leq 5000 有一个递推是:设f[n][m]表示走到编号为n的点,经过了至少m个点的方案数,那么答案就是$\s
阅读全文
摘要:问题可以转化为:w列,每一列可以放任意高度的柱子。如果当前的柱子比前一列的柱子高度多d,就等于原问题的积木多了d个。 设dp0[i][j]表示从左往右考虑,第i列的高度为j的方案数,dp1[i][j]表示积木数,dp2[i][j]表示每种方案的平方和。 显然有转移$dp0[i][j]=\sum_hd
阅读全文